SC Mortgage Rate Factors
Credit Score Impact
SC borrowers with 760+ credit save 0.25-0.50% vs. 660-699 scores.
Down Payment Impact
20% down eliminates PMI, saving $150-$300/month on average.
Loan Type Impact
VA loans offer lowest rates for eligible veterans (6.125%).
Property Tax Advantage
SC's 0.57% rate is among the lowest in the US.
